ChatGPT移动端接口响应慢如何提升性能

  chatgpt文章  2025-07-16 09:05      本文共包含657个文字,预计阅读时间2分钟

随着移动互联网的普及,ChatGPT等AI服务的移动端接口性能直接影响用户体验。响应速度慢可能导致用户流失,甚至影响产品口碑。如何优化ChatGPT移动端接口性能,成为开发者亟待解决的问题。

网络传输优化

移动网络环境复杂多变,信号强度、基站负载等因素都会影响接口响应速度。采用HTTP/2或QUIC协议能有效减少连接建立时间,提升数据传输效率。Google的研究表明,QUIC协议在弱网环境下比TCP降低30%以上的延迟。

数据压缩是另一关键点。对接口返回的JSON数据进行Gzip或Brotli压缩,可显著减少传输体积。Twitter的实践案例显示,启用Brotli压缩后,移动端API响应体积平均缩小21%,加载时间缩短15%。

缓存策略改进

合理的缓存机制能大幅降低接口请求频率。根据用户行为分析设置动态缓存时间,对高频访问内容实施本地缓存。Reddit的移动应用采用分级缓存策略,将热门话题缓存时间延长至6小时,冷门内容缩短至10分钟。

服务端应支持ETag和Last-Modified等缓存标识。当数据未变更时返回304状态码,避免重复传输相同内容。Netflix的测试数据显示,优化缓存策略后,其移动端API的重复请求减少40%。

负载均衡设计

智能的负载均衡算法能有效分散服务器压力。采用基于地理位置的路由策略,将用户请求导向最近的服务器节点。AWS的Global Accelerator服务实测可将跨国API延迟降低60%以上。

动态扩容机制也至关重要。通过实时监控服务器负载,在流量高峰时自动扩展计算资源。Uber的工程师发现,采用预测性扩容后,其聊天接口的99分位响应时间下降22%。

代码执行效率

优化模型推理过程能直接提升接口响应速度。量化技术可将模型体积缩小4倍,同时保持90%以上的准确率。Facebook的研究指出,对移动端模型进行8位整数量化后,推理速度提升3倍。

异步处理非关键任务也是常用优化手段。将日志记录、数据分析等操作放入后台队列,优先处理用户请求。LinkedIn的实践表明,采用异步架构后,其消息接口的吞吐量提升35%。

客户端渲染优化

移动端应尽量减少不必要的重渲染。React Native等框架的memoization技术能避免重复计算。Airbnb的案例显示,优化列表项渲染后,聊天界面的滚动流畅度提升50%。

预加载策略同样重要。根据用户行为预测可能请求的数据,提前加载相关资源。TikTok的预加载算法使其视频推荐接口的感知延迟降低40%。

 

 相关推荐

推荐文章
热门文章
推荐标签